Napoli, Italy: Stab. Tipografico Silvio Morano , 1917. This is a very good hardcover copy in the original publisher's half vellum binding and black cloth boards. Very clean inside (faint foxing to endpapers), and light fading to cloth. A previous owner name of a scholar on the front endpaper and a faint circular handstamp of Neapolitan bookbinder to that page. Vellum spine simply ruled and decorated in black. Text in Italian and Latin. 2 fold-out documents at end. Count Riccardo Filangieri di Candida, was a member of an old Neapolitan family, an authority on medieval and modern Italian history and art, and author of books and articles in these fields. He was the Keeper of the Royal State Archives at Naples, during the second World War. 10" high X 7" wide, 535 pages.
